oracle 數(shù)據(jù)庫恢復(fù)后,oracle 數(shù)據(jù)庫越來越慢怎么辦?oracle-12514如何解決這個問題分析如下:原因是使用了OracleXE 數(shù)據(jù) library,而數(shù)據(jù) library的默認服務(wù)名是ORCL,只能改成XE。如何解決還原oracle數(shù)據(jù) library事務(wù)時的錯誤首先:安裝數(shù)據(jù)library時以管理員用戶身份登錄:新建一個用戶,比如:/create user 123 password 456創(chuàng)建456標識的user 123;第二:授權(quán),賦予dba權(quán)限grantdbato123第三:import數(shù)據(jù)library imp 123/456 @ orcl file:\ *,dmpfromuserexpusertouser 123注意:以上導(dǎo)入需要直接在cmd界面中進行。
重點是這個錯誤:ORA04052:搜索遠程對象folk _ bak . t _ fl _ lenderbasinfop @ folkbackup時出錯。該錯誤的原因是創(chuàng)建用于導(dǎo)入模式的數(shù)據(jù)庫鏈接失敗,并且無法訪問特殊的RAC 數(shù)據(jù) library。為了確保tnsnames.ora已經(jīng)遷移到兩個節(jié)點,解決方案是遷移tnsnames.ora,并添加CLUSTERN只在一個節(jié)點上運行的信息。請參考。
你需要具體問題具體分析。具體是哪個表空間?是系統(tǒng)表空間還是用戶表空間?如果是用戶表空間。是因為數(shù)據(jù)的增量過大還是頻繁使用delete?如果是數(shù)據(jù),就只能構(gòu)建更大的表空間。如果是因為刪除次數(shù)太多導(dǎo)致的高水位線,可以選擇將表保存在備份表中然后截斷,再導(dǎo)入數(shù)據(jù)釋放。
1。確認系統(tǒng)資源是否滿載?慢是指查詢語句慢還是其他慢?如果查詢語句很慢,看表的數(shù)據(jù)是否很大,但是相關(guān)的索引還沒有建立。什么操作系統(tǒng),unix,topas看系統(tǒng)資源;Windows對系統(tǒng)資源有更好的了解;生成sp報告,查看該語句是否存在性能問題;以及它有多慢;每句話都慢?建議檢查哪些函數(shù)訪問數(shù)據(jù)庫比較慢,提取SQL并在ORACLE 數(shù)據(jù)庫中執(zhí)行,看看有沒有問題,從而確定以下問題:1。網(wǎng)速問題/程序問題,即應(yīng)用服務(wù)器與數(shù)據(jù)庫服務(wù)器之間的訪問速度是否過慢。
4、 oracle 數(shù)據(jù)庫還原后,進程數(shù)量不斷無限制增加,導(dǎo)致系統(tǒng)不能長時間運行...1。將中間件和應(yīng)用程序連接的超時設(shè)置為20分鐘。2.將sqlnet.expire_time20添加到sqlnet.ora中20分鐘(用于檢查死的但未斷開的會話,并清除死的進程)。3.將用戶配置文件設(shè)置為空閑20分鐘以上以關(guān)閉該進程。建議為連接超時的用戶打開一個配置文件策略。4.增加數(shù)據(jù)庫連接數(shù)(根據(jù)中間件連接數(shù)適當調(diào)整)。5.建議將數(shù)據(jù) library改為RAC 數(shù)據(jù) library,實現(xiàn)多節(jié)點負載均衡,通過橫向擴展增加每秒事務(wù)數(shù)和連接數(shù)。6.killsession腳本。
5、求助:求各位大神幫忙解決一個Oracle 數(shù)據(jù)庫問題insert/* append */into ntl _ TASK _ CUSTOMER _ freeins select * from ntl _ TASK _ CUSTOMER;insert/* append */into ntl _ TELEPHONE _ freeins select * from ntl _ TELEPHONE;insert/* append */into ntl _ ADDRESS _ freeins select * from ntl _ ADDRESS;你的問題不清楚。這三個表是什么關(guān)系?
6、 oracle-12514怎么解決分析如下:原因是使用了ORCLXE 數(shù)據(jù) library,默認將數(shù)據(jù) library服務(wù)名改為XE。1.打開Navicat,輸入主機名:127.0.0.12,修改服務(wù)名:XE3,然后輸入用戶名和密碼,點擊連接測試擴展數(shù)據(jù)。它至少包含一個表空間和數(shù)據(jù) library模式對象。這里,模式是對象的集合,模式對象是直接引用數(shù)據(jù)Library數(shù)據(jù)的邏輯結(jié)構(gòu)。
邏輯存儲結(jié)構(gòu)包括表空間、段和范圍,用于描述如何使用數(shù)據(jù) library的物理空間。總之,邏輯結(jié)構(gòu)由邏輯存儲結(jié)構(gòu)(表空間、范圍、塊)和邏輯數(shù)據(jù)結(jié)構(gòu)(表、視圖、序列、存儲過程、同義詞、索引、簇和數(shù)據(jù)庫鏈等)組成。),以及模式對象(邏輯-2/庫鏈等。)在里面。段:表空間中指定類型的邏輯存儲結(jié)構(gòu),由一個或多個范圍組成,段會占用并增長存儲空間。
7、大蝦請進: oracle 數(shù)據(jù)庫超大 數(shù)據(jù)量的處理利用一些輔助工具找到程序中的瓶頸,然后就可以優(yōu)化瓶頸部分的代碼了。一般有兩種方案:優(yōu)化代碼或者改變設(shè)計方法。我們通常選擇后者,因為不調(diào)用下面的代碼比調(diào)用一些優(yōu)化后的代碼更能提高程序的性能。設(shè)計良好的程序可以簡化代碼并提高性能。下面將提供一些在JAVA程序的設(shè)計和編碼中經(jīng)常用到的方法和技巧,以提高JAVA程序的性能。
JAVA編程的一個常見問題是JAVA語言本身提供的功能沒有得到很好的利用,從而經(jīng)常產(chǎn)生大量的對象(或?qū)嵗?。因為系統(tǒng)不僅需要時間來生成對象,將來還可能需要時間來收集和處理這些對象。因此,生成過多的對象會對程序的性能產(chǎn)生很大的影響。例1:關(guān)于String,StringBuffer, 和appendJAVA語言提供了對String類型變量的操作。
8、如何解決在恢復(fù) oracle 數(shù)據(jù)庫事務(wù)時出現(xiàn)的錯誤First:安裝時以管理員用戶登錄數(shù)據(jù) library:新建一個用戶,比如//創(chuàng)建用戶123密碼456創(chuàng)建456標識的用戶123;第二:授權(quán),給dba授予dbato123的權(quán)限;第三:import數(shù)據(jù)library imp 123/456 @ orcl file:\ *。dmpfromuserexpusertouser 123注意:以上導(dǎo)入需要直接在cmd界面中進行。